Thirteen young men live in a house in sheffield, each in flight from india and in desperate search of a new life. Why do people many of them educated, from loving families in peaceful communities leave their old lives behind and come to britain. The term, economic migrant, is sometimes used as a pejorative term, as compared with refugees who are fleeing war and chaos. Sweeping between india and england, and between childhood and the present day the year of the runaways is a story of an unlikely family thrown together by circumstance. Sunjeev sahota frsl born 1981 is a british novelist whose first novel, ours are the streets, was published in january 2011 and whose second novel, the year of the runaways, was shortlisted for the 2015 man booker prize and was awarded a european union prize for literature in 2017.
